Encouraging results from Peer-to-Patent
Peer-to-Patent
is carrying off one of the most audacious experiments in Internet
activism in our day.
A report released by the non-profit project in
PDF format
reports the data from surveys and an analysis of patents handled
during the first year of the project. The sample is small (23 patents)
but bears some impressive fruit.
